Definition
  1. Noun:

    • A tracked vehicle for travel on snow having skis in front. It is a motorized vehicle designed specifically for movement over snow and ice.
  2. Verb:

    • To ride a snowmobile; to travel using a snowmobile.
Usage Examples
  • Noun:

    • We rented a snowmobile to explore the frozen lake.
    • The rescue team used a snowmobile to reach the stranded hikers.
  • Verb:

    • They love to snowmobile through the forest trails in winter.
    • It is illegal to snowmobile in this protected wildlife area.
Advanced Usage
  • "to go snowmobiling": to engage in the activity of riding snowmobiles.
    • Our favorite winter activity is to go snowmobiling in the mountains.
Variants and Related Words
  • Snowmobiler (noun): a person who rides a snowmobile.

    • The snowmobiler was well-equipped for the cold weather.
  • Snowmobiling (noun): the sport or activity of riding snowmobiles.

    • Snowmobiling is a popular pastime in northern regions.
Synonyms
  • Ski-Doo (noun, trademark): a brand name often used generically for a snowmobile.
  • Snow machine (noun, regional): another term for a snowmobile, commonly used in parts of Alaska.
Related Phrases
  • Snowmobile trail: a path or route designated for use by snowmobiles.

    • Please stay on the marked snowmobile trail.
  • Snowmobile suit: a heavy, insulated suit designed for riding snowmobiles.

    • He zipped up his snowmobile suit before starting the engine.
